Senior Program Manager, Finance Engineering

Activision Blizzard is looking for a talented and enthusiastic Senior Program Manager to work with our Finance Engineering team to define and achieve our priorities. This individual will support key strategic initiatives and will be responsible for end-to-end ownership of products and/or programs including concept inception, delivery, adoption, and operational support.

Responsibilities

As a senior program manager, you will demonstrate the following skills consistently at a high level:

  • Contribute to the product strategy and roadmap for the portfolio of applications
  • Identify the order of importance and urgency among individual projects, portfolios and operational tasks to plan milestones, schedules and resources
  • Ensure that projects goals, objectives, milestones and deliverables are achieved on schedule and within budget
  • Develop status reporting and communicate effectively and proactively to all levels of the organization regarding status, schedules, risks, issues, etc.
  • Proactively identify and communicate risks or issues that might impede assigned projects, and develop mitigation plans or solutions to resolve
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with key executives, senior leaders, stakeholders, and team resources throughout the organization to achieve project objectives and deliverables
  • Define, manage, and improve project management processes and champion ongoing process improvement initiatives to implement best practices for Agile Project Management
  • Collaborate with business stakeholders and application owners to develop test management plans; test scenarios, defect capturing, test status reporting, and approvals
  • Collaborate with business stakeholders and application owners to develop change management plans and track change management activities as part of an overall project plan
  • Contribute to a team environment that encourages collaboration, ongoing feedback, and participation throughout the Finance Engineering teams
  • This role is expected to adapt and expand in scope as priorities, technologies, and processes evolve

Requirements

  • A minimum of 7+ years of experience as a program manager or project manager managing application programs or projects
  • Proven experience leading large-scale, cross-organizational, complex enterprise application programs or projects utilizing internal and vendor resources
  • Exceptional verbal, written, and interpersonal communications skills; comfortable presenting and communicating to large groups and across all levels of the organization in an effective, situationally appropriate, clear, and high-quality manner
  • Excellent grasp of various program and project management methodologies and tools
  • Ability to work independently and proactively deliver results with limited supervision
  • Ability to effectively work within a geographically diverse team
  • Self-motivated with strong initiative, ability to work in a dynamic work environment
  • Ability to lead and influence without explicit authority
  • Detail-oriented, problem solver with excellent organization skills
  • Experience implementing, championing, and working with Agile development methodologies
  • Experience with vendor and contract management process
  • Knowledge of ERP (preferably Oracle EBS) and finance ecosystem and technologies
  • Knowledge of various database and data analytics tools and technologies 

Pluses

  • Passion for the gaming industry
  • Familiar with the technical landscape of today’s finance ecosystem
  • Prior experience as a scrum master or Certified Scrum Master (CSM) certification
  • Experience with Azure DevOps or the Atlassian suite of tools like Jira and Confluence for task tracking and collaboration
  • Well-versed and comfortable in IT infrastructure (data centers, networking, cloud, storage platforms, etc.)
  • Background or experience working with security, compliance, or risk‑related initiatives
  • Product management experience
  • Experience with Smartsheet for project management
  • Experience with Waterfall project management methodology
  • Experience exploring or enabling AI use cases within enterprise platforms, particularly in finance, planning, reporting, or operational contexts
